参考资料

  1. linux命令详细说明以及案例
  2. Linux常用命令大全
  3. linux常用命令详细说明以及案例
  4. Linux/CentOS修改locale字符集编码为UTF-8/GBK,修改语言地区为zh-CN(中文-中国)
  5. linux系统详细说明以及案例
  6. locale设置centos中文
  7. centos 7.6图形界面乱码怎么解决?
  8. centos stream详细说明以及案例

在CentOS系统中安装中文语言环境需使用yum包管理器,与Debian/Ubuntu系统的language-pack-zh-base不同。以下是具体步骤及注意事项:


一、基础环境准备

更换国内yum源(可选)‌

建议国内用户使用阿里云源加速下载:

bash

Copy Code
cd /etc/yum.repos.d/
mkdir bak && mv *.repo bak
wget -O CentOS-Base.repo https://mirrors.aliyun.com/repo/Centos-vault-8.5.2111.repo
yum clean all && yum makecache

二、安装中文语言包

CentOS中文支持通常包含以下包组合:

bash

# 安装基础中文语言包
sudo yum install langpacks-zh_CN -y
# 可选:安装KDE桌面中文支持(GUI环境需要)
sudo yum install kde-l10n-Chinese -y
# 确保glibc-common依赖正常
sudo yum reinstall glibc-common -y

三、配置系统语言

临时设置(测试用)‌

bash

export LANG="zh_CN.UTF-8"

永久设置‌

bash

sudo localectl set-locale.UTF-8
# 或直接修改配置文件
echo 'LANG="zh_CN.UTF-8"' | sudo tee /etc/locale.conf

四、生效与验证

重启系统‌

bash

sudo reboot

检查语言环境‌

bash

locale | grep LANG
若输出包含zh_CN.UTF-8则为成功。

五、补充说明

输入法支持‌:若需中文输入法,可安装IBus框架及拼音引擎:

bash

sudo yum install ibus ibus-libpinyin -y
字符集兼容性‌:优先选择UTF-8编码以避免乱码。